Disney’s Hollywood Studios to celebrate the holidays with ‘Sunset Seasons Greetings’

An all-new holiday offering is coming to Disney’s Hollywood Studios starting Nov. 9.

This holiday season, experience an all-new winter wonderland at Disney’s Hollywood Studios with “Sunset Seasons Greetings.”

From Nov. 9 through Dec. 31, 2017, guests can enjoy Sunset Boulevard as it is transformed into an unforgettable sight each evening. The billboards lining the tops of buildings will move and tell their own stories about the season with some memorable characters, and even the Hollywood Tower Hotel will transform to tell the characters’ stories.

The Disney character moments that guests can enjoy include:

  • The “Toy Story” characters making guesses at which new toys are coming to join them this Christmas as the scene becomes enveloped in wrapping paper
  • The Swedish Chef from The Muppets babbles as he does while turning the street into giant gingerbread houses
  • Mickey and Minnie looking back at a hometown Christmas as the scene turns into a beautiful Norman Rockwell-style town, starting in black and white before slowly developing color
  • Olaf dreaming of his holiday wish as the scene turns into a Frozen snowscape, with a beautiful Aurora Borealis and projected snowfall
